What is the surface area of a cylinder that is 5 centimeters high and has a diameter of 1.5 centimeters?

Respuesta :

jennsoekwanto
jennsoekwanto jennsoekwanto
  • 01-05-2020
Answer: 27.1 cm^2

Explanation:
SA = 2πrh+2πr^2
SA = 2 x π x 0.75 x 5 + 2 x π x 0.752
= 27.09624 cm^2
≈ 27.1 cm cm^2
